China to grant financial aid to Moldova

China will give Moldova 20 million yuan (2 million euros) to support economic and social development. The announcement was made by Chinese deputy premier Li Keqiang meeting a Moldovan parliamentary deputation in China on October 22. Moldovan speaker Marian Lupu says, although in 2007, compared to 2006, the volume of bilateral trade increased 74%, Moldova is interested in promoting the Moldovan exports on the Chinese market, reads a communique by the Parliament's press unit. Moldova is interesting through the investment climate allowing the possible creation of joint companies, the production of which may be exported to the EU, Marian Lupu added, referring to Autonomous Trade Preferences the EU grants Moldova. Those 20 million yuan will be given to Moldova as a grant.
